How they compare

Romania currently reports 0.0313 US dollar per US$ of GDP against 0.0287 US dollar per US$ of GDP in Slovenia, a difference of 0.0026 US dollar per US$ of GDP.

That makes Romania's figure about 1.1 times Slovenia's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1994 it was Slovenia ahead.

Romania ranks 105th and Slovenia ranks 107th of 165 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Romania averaged higher in 1 and Slovenia in 3.

Head to head by decade

Decade Romania Slovenia Difference Ahead
1990s 0.0376 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.0626 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.0251 US dollar per US$ of GDP Slovenia
2000s 0.0186 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.054 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.0354 US dollar per US$ of GDP Slovenia
2010s 0.0199 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.0469 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.0269 US dollar per US$ of GDP Slovenia
2020s 0.0361 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.0302 US dollar per US$ of GDP 0.0059 US dollar per US$ of GDP Romania

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
